Web5 de abr. de 2024 · Depth requirements for underground electrical wire depend on the wire type and whether it is housed in conduit or not. Direct burial approved underground feeder cable should be at least 24" deep per the NEC, while electrical wiring in PVC conduit requires an 18" minimum depth.
